我正在尝试使用节点.js和Date将整数转换为Date.
我知道这是一个非常常见的问题,但之前发布的所有解决方案都无法帮助我.
我从http://api.guardian.gg/chart/elo/4611686018432537994找到的json文件中获取日期,
示例日期:1461110400000
我尝试过的:
var date = String(new Date(elodata.x));
Run Code Online (Sandbox Code Playgroud)
和
var date = String(new Date(parseInt(elodata.x)));
Run Code Online (Sandbox Code Playgroud)
但结果是我的日期无效.
我意识到这可能不可行,因为我不知道guardian.gg如何处理这些数据.但你永远不知道.
我按照官方文档将包上传到 PyPI,以及 PyPI 自述文件中提供的信息,但每次都会收到 HTTP 400 错误:
$ twine upload dist/*
Uploading distributions to https://upload.pypi.org/legacy/
Enter your username: bradaallen
Enter your password:
Uploading brad_nlp_helpers-0.1.1-py3-none-any.whl
HTTPError: 400 Client Error: home_page: Invalid URI for url:
https://upload.pypi.org/legacy/
Run Code Online (Sandbox Code Playgroud)
我正在使用 ~/.pypirc
[distutils]
index-servers =
pypi
pypitest
[pypi]
username=bradaallen
password=[password]
[pypitest]
username=bradaallen
password=[password]
Run Code Online (Sandbox Code Playgroud)
对于包,我正在使用twine version 1.9.1 (pkginfo: 1.4.1, requests: 2.12.4, setuptools: 27.2.0, requests-toolbelt: 0.8.0, tqdm: 4.14.0)
当我使用时,python setup.py sdist bdist_wheel upload我遇到同样的问题:
Submitting dist\brad_nlp_helpers-0.1.1.tar.gz to
https://upload.pypi.org/legacy/ Upload failed (400): home_page: Invalid URI
error: Upload …Run Code Online (Sandbox Code Playgroud) 这段代码在PHP 7.1.6下引发了警告......在PHP 5.xx下它没有任何问题.
违规行是$attributes['onclick'] = $onclick;警告Illegal string offset 'onclick'.
这是我的代码:
protected function js_anchor($title, $onclick = '', $attributes = '')
{
if ($onclick)
{
$attributes['onclick'] = $onclick;
}
if ($attributes)
{
$attributes = _parse_attributes($attributes);
}
return '<a href="javascript:void(0);"'.$attributes.'>'.$title.'</a>';
}
Run Code Online (Sandbox Code Playgroud) 我一直在搜索和阅读有关如何将mysql数据导入ES的文档,并通过创建logstash文件并每分钟运行它来获得最佳解决方案。但最后,与我的要求相比,它效率不高(我必须在logstash中的每个表上运行每个查询,这是不切实际的)。
每次用户处理我的应用程序时(平台上有很多用户),我都必须将整个 MySQL 数据库导入 Elasticsearch,包括映射、表关系和数据。
我已经阅读过此链接,但它对我没有帮助。有什么建议 ?谢谢
在 PyCharm 上,有一个插件(键盘启动器),如果您使用鼠标执行具有键盘快捷键的操作,它会在底部弹出一个小窗口,其中显示“键盘快捷键错过 (1) 次”之类的内容:
VS Code 中是否有类似的功能,以便我可以习惯使用快捷方式,而无需实际查看它们的列表?
我有一个要在 PyPI 上注册的Python 包。我正在尝试使用最新版本的麻线 (1.9.1) 并按照麻线网页上的说明进行操作。
我在本地正确配置了我的包。(setup.py是完整的。)该名称尚未在 PyPI 上声明。我在 PyPI 上有一个帐户。~/.pypirc我的机器上没有 文件。我已经构建了一个源代码分发和一个轮子。
> ll dist
total 64
-rw-r--r-- 1 billmcn staff 14184 Aug 1 13:35 mycroft-1.1.0.tar.gz
-rw-r--r-- 1 billmcn staff 15996 Aug 1 13:36 mycroft-1.1.0-py3-none-any.whl
Run Code Online (Sandbox Code Playgroud)
当我尝试注册这些软件包中的任何一个时,我收到以下错误消息。
> twine register dist/mycroft-1.1.0.tar.gz
Registering package to https://upload.pypi.org/legacy/
Enter your username: billmcn
Enter your password:
Registering mycroft-1.1.0.tar.gz
HTTPError: 410 Client Error: Project pre-registration is no longer required or supported, so continue directly to uploading files. for …Run Code Online (Sandbox Code Playgroud) 我可以访问部署在 WebSphere 中的项目。我只创建.class文件并将它们放在WEB-INF下。
现在,我的一个 Java 类需要一个 JAR。我无权添加 JAR 并重新部署。只需要将同机C盘的JAR添加到项目的类路径中即可;这样它就可以在加载时加载 JAR。
我怎样才能做到这一点?
我有一个 PHP Ratchet WebSocket 服务器,在我的网站上运行自定义聊天室。
我想在用户连接到服务器时获取用户的 cookie,以便我可以获取他们的会话数据,并在他们登录/具有特定权限/等时执行一些特殊操作。
在其他帖子(StackOverflow 和其他帖子)中,据说要获取会话数据,您必须获取客户端的 cookie,这些 cookie 在向 Web 服务器的请求中提供。以下代码行旨在执行此操作:
$conn->WebSocket->request->getCookies()
Run Code Online (Sandbox Code Playgroud)
哪里$conn有一个ConnectionInterface.
我的问题是,当运行时,它只是返回一个空数组,即使 DevTools 会显示确实有 cookie。
为什么这可能不会返回值?
我有以下程序,我必须将字符串附加到另一个字符串,我使用字符串构建器以标准方式执行.但是,ab即使在我转换它之后, 该功能也不允许我返回toString().我想问为什么?
import java.util.*;
public class prog1 {
public static String k(int i) {
String a = "1";
StringBuilder ab = new StringBuilder();
int pos = 1;
if (i == 1) {
return a;
}
else{
pos++;
String first = Integer.toString(pos);
ab.append(a).insert(0,first);
ab.toString();
return ab;
}
}
public static void main (String[]args){
k(2);
}
}
Run Code Online (Sandbox Code Playgroud) 所以我试图在我的网站上重定向移动页面。如果有人在移动设备上,那么它会将他们发送到移动站点而不是桌面站点。它适用于 Chrome。但是,它不适用于 macOS Safari。知道为什么吗?JavaScript 如下:
<script>
if (screen.width <= 420) {
document.location="mobileindex.html";
}
</script>
Run Code Online (Sandbox Code Playgroud) 在Chrome中,以下JavaScript代码会引发意外令牌错误:
var somearray = ["foo","bar"];
var someassoc = {somearray[0]:somearray[1]};
Run Code Online (Sandbox Code Playgroud)
抛出的错误:
Uncaught SyntaxError: Unexpected token [
Run Code Online (Sandbox Code Playgroud)
相反,我希望它应该创建一个具有该键的键somearray[0]和一个项的对象somearray[1].
那么,为什么会这样呢?一个Unexpected Token通常意味着一个支架已经被放错地方等,但这里并非如此.
我本周已经在Windows 10计算机上安装了MAMP Pro,直到今天它仍能正常工作。我已经重新启动计算机,然后立即启动了MAMP Pro-这导致MySQL服务器启动,但Apache无法启动。然后,我重新启动了MAMP,并且没有服务器在运行,我检查了MAMP端口上是否还有其他服务正在运行,但没有。我还更改了MAMP中的端口,但是它也不起作用。
为什么会这样呢?
这是Apache日志:
[Sat Oct 21 04:46:43 2017] [warn] pid file C:/MAMP/bin/apache/logs/httpd.pid overwritten -- Unclean shutdown of previous Apache run?
[Sat Oct 21 04:46:43 2017] [notice] Digest: generating secret for digest authentication ...
[Sat Oct 21 04:46:43 2017] [notice] Digest: done
[Sat Oct 21 04:46:44 2017] [notice] Apache/2.2.31 (Win32) DAV/2 mod_ssl/2.2.31 OpenSSL/1.0.2e mod_fcgid/2.3.9 mod_wsgi/3.4 Python/2.7.6 PHP/7.1.5
mod_perl/2.0.8 Perl/v5.16.3 configured -- resuming normal operations
[Sat Oct 21 04:46:44 2017] [notice] Server built: May 6 2016 10:19:53
[Sat Oct …Run Code Online (Sandbox Code Playgroud)